You don't want to plug it. You want to get it out as easily as possible and according to your own schedule. Mornings work best for most people. HAs anyone mentioned coffee yet? That's sarcastic, folks.

Here are some tips:

Yoga helps with digestive processes. Twisting poses especially. Drink lots of water. Helps lubricate the passageways and eases the consistancy. If everything is working optimally, you should not be pushing. It should just fall out like a sort of chocolate hail. Pushing isn't healthy, and if you are dehydrated, can lead to anal fissures.

Just about everything in an MRE will stop you from handlin your business. If you want to make sure you get a good one in the morning - you have a ton of suggestions. I personally go the coffee and cigarette route. One cup, two smokes (NewportLights really seem to do the trick for some reason) and its go time.

If you want to stop it up, try taking the immodium like someone mentioned. Also, high protein and high fiber will keep your poo solid and less likely to jump out at the wrong moment. And its easier to pack out.

For packing out the nasties, I use airline barf bags. I keep a few of them in my sh*t kit in case I can't dig my requisite 3 inch deep cathole. Just make sure you put the barf bags in a ziploc, then in another bigger ziploc, and in one more big freezer bag just for sh*ts and giggles.
